JGM 374W is a 1981 Ford Fiesta in Black with a 957c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 11 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 54.5%.
Across all 1981 Ford Fiesta models, the average MOT pass rate is 71.3% with a typical mileage of 51,935 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Ford Fiesta f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 959,538 recorded failures. If you're considering buying JGM 374W,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Ford Fiesta typ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 45 years old, this Ford Fiesta is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
